What is a washing machine water inlet valve and how does it work

A washing machine water inlet valve controls the flow of hot and cold water into the machine, ensuring proper water levels for efficient washing.✅


A washing machine water inlet valve is a crucial component of your washing machine that controls the flow of water into the machine. This valve is typically located at the back of the washing machine and is connected to the water supply hoses. When the washing machine is in use, the inlet valve opens to allow water to fill the drum according to the selected cycle.

Understanding how the water inlet valve works is essential for troubleshooting common washing machine issues. The valve is electrically operated, and it receives signals from the washing machine’s control board. When a wash cycle is selected, the control board sends an electrical signal to the valve’s solenoid, which opens to let water pass through. Once the drum has filled to the required level, the control board sends another signal to close the valve, stopping the water flow.

Components of a Washing Machine Water Inlet Valve

The water inlet valve consists of several key components that work together to regulate water flow:

  • Solenoid coils: These are electromagnets that control the opening and closing of the valve.
  • Valve body: The main structure that houses the internal components.
  • Inlet ports: Connections for the hot and cold water supply hoses.
  • Outlet ports: The points where water exits the valve and enters the washing machine.
  • Filter screens: These prevent debris from entering the washing machine and causing blockages.

How the Water Inlet Valve Operates

The operation of the water inlet valve can be broken down into several steps:

  1. Signal from Control Board: When a cycle is initiated, the control board sends an electrical signal to the solenoid coils.
  2. Solenoid Activation: The solenoid coils become magnetized and pull a plunger, opening the valve.
  3. Water Flow: Water flows through the inlet ports, filter screens, and out the outlet ports into the washing machine drum.
  4. Filling the Drum: The water fills the drum until a specific level is reached, as detected by the washing machine’s sensors.
  5. Closing the Valve: Once the desired water level is attained, the control board sends another signal to the solenoid coils to deactivate, thereby closing the valve and stopping the water flow.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ting

Problems with the water inlet valve can lead to various issues such as the washing machine not filling with water, filling too slowly, or not stopping the water flow. Some common causes and solutions include:

  • Clogged Filter Screens: Clean the filter screens to ensure proper water flow.
  • Faulty Solenoids: Test the solenoids with a multimeter and replace them if they are not functioning correctly.
  • Electrical Issues: Ensure that the control board is sending the correct signals and check for any wiring problems.
  • Water Pressure Problems: Verify that the water supply has adequate pressure and that the supply hoses are not kinked or blocked.

Knowing how a washing machine water inlet valve works can help you diagnose and fix many common issues, ensuring your washing machine operates efficiently and effectively.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ting for Water Inlet Valves

When it comes to common issues and troubleshooting for water inlet valves, there are a few key problems that can arise with these essential components of your washing machine. Understanding these issues and knowing how to troubleshoot them can help you keep your washing machine running smoothly.

1. Water Leaks

One of the most common issues with water inlet valves is water leaks. This can occur when the valve is damaged or when the connections are loose. If you notice water pooling around your washing machine, it’s important to address the issue promptly to prevent any further damage.

2. Low Water Pressure

Low water pressure can also be a troubling issue with water inlet valves. This can result in your washing machine not filling up properly, leading to ineffective cleaning. Checking the water pressure from your water supply and ensuring the inlet valve is functioning correctly can help resolve this problem.

3. No Water Entering the Machine

If you find that no water is entering your washing machine during the filling cycle, the water inlet valve may be the culprit. This can be caused by a malfunction in the valve or a blockage in the water supply line. Troubleshooting the valve and checking for any obstructions can help resolve this issue.

4. Constant Water Flow

On the other hand, if you experience constant water flow into the washing machine even when it’s not in use, the water inlet valve may be stuck open. This can lead to water wastage and potential damage. Inspecting the valve and replacing it if necessary can help resolve this issue.

Steps to Replace a Faulty Water Inlet Valve

To replace a faulty water inlet valve in your washing machine, follow these simple steps:

  1. Disconnect the power supply: Before starting any repair work on your washing machine, always unplug it from the power source to avoid any electrical accidents.
  2. Locate the water inlet valve: Typically, the water inlet valve is located at the back of the washing machine and is connected to the water supply hoses.
  3. Turn off the water supply: To prevent any leaks or water damage, turn off the water supply valves connected to the washing machine.
  4. Remove the hoses: Use pliers to loosen the clamps on the hoses connected to the water inlet valve. Once loosened, remove the hoses from the valve.
  5. Uninstall the faulty valve: The water inlet valve is usually held in place by screws. Use a screwdriver to remove these screws and detach the old valve from the washing machine.
  6. Install the new valve: Position the new water inlet valve in place and secure it with the screws. Reattach the hoses to the corresponding ports on the valve.
  7. Reconnect the power supply: Once the new valve is securely installed, plug the washing machine back into the power source.
  8. Turn on the water supply: Open the water supply valves and check for any leaks. Make sure the connections are tight and secure.
  9. Test the washing machine: Run a test cycle on your washing machine to ensure that the new water inlet valve is functioning correctly and that there are no issues with water intake.

By following these steps, you can easily replace a faulty water inlet valve in your washing machine and restore its proper functioning.

Frequently Asked Questions

How does a washing machine water inlet valve work?

The water inlet valve in a washing machine controls the flow of water into the appliance. When the cycle starts, the valve opens to allow hot or cold water to enter the machine as needed.

What are the common signs of a faulty water inlet valve in a washing machine?

Some common signs of a faulty water inlet valve include slow or no water flow into the machine, leaks around the valve, or the machine not filling up properly during a cycle.

Can a water inlet valve be repaired, or does it need to be replaced?

In some cases, a water inlet valve can be repaired by cleaning or replacing the diaphragm inside. However, if the valve is severely damaged or malfunctioning, it may need to be replaced entirely.

Is it possible to replace a washing machine water inlet valve on your own?

Replacing a water inlet valve in a washing machine can be a DIY project for those with some experience working with appliances. However, if you are unsure or uncomfortable with the task, it is recommended to seek professional help.

Where can I purchase a replacement water inlet valve for my washing machine?

Replacement water inlet valves for washing machines can be purchased at appliance stores, online retailers, or directly from the manufacturer. Make sure to have the model number of your machine when shopping for a replacement valve.

How can I prevent issues with the water inlet valve in my washing machine?

To prevent issues with the water inlet valve, it is recommended to regularly clean the valve and the hoses connected to it, avoid using excessive detergent that can cause buildup, and check for any leaks or signs of damage periodically.
